Delta Air Lines Pilot Pay 2026
Base salary by year of experience for Delta Air Lines pilots, with estimated take-home pay. Figures reflect reported 2026 compensation.
Delta Air Lines Captain base salary by year
| Year | Base salary | Est. take-home (TX) |
|---|---|---|
| Year 1 | $313,000 | $234,681 |
| Year 5 | $323,000 | $241,181 |
| Year 12 | $341,000 | $252,881 |
Take-home estimate assumes a Texas domicile (no state income tax) and federal tax only. Your state changes this figure.

Base salary is only part of the picture at Delta Air Lines. Total compensation for a line pilot also includes 401(k) contributions, profit sharing, and per diem for time away from base — none of which appear in the base figure above. Take-home pay depends heavily on the state a pilot files taxes in, since a pilot domiciled in a no-income-tax state keeps meaningfully more than a colleague on the same pay scale in a high-tax state.
